Tom Holland is paying tribute to two very important women in his life: his mother, and longtime love Zendaya.

The 30-year-old Spider-Man actor debuted a new line of shandy style drinks under his non-alcohol beer brand Bero, inspired by both of them.

“The shandy was kind of my mum’s idea. Zendaya, bless her, has never been a drinker, so she’s never drank beer. She didn’t love the beers we have on sale,” he told Forbes.

As a result, he and his team looked beyond beer for new flavors to add to his brand that would appeal to her taste.

The limited-edition shandy release features lemon lime, grapefruit, elderflower and blackberry yuzu. It will reportedly release in Target this month at a suggested retail price of $19.99 for a 12 pack, and contains no alcohol.

“The idea behind the shandies was to create something authentic at the company that Z could enjoy,” he said.

He also revealed Zendaya‘s favorite of the bunch is grapefruit.
